03 vs. 04 Differences

What are the major and minor differences between the 03.5 and 04 Sedans? I noticed that the Dealer in Columbus (OH) has about eight 03 Sedans still on the lot and I'm sure they would be willing to deal quite a bit over the 04 models. Any plusses to getting the 04 or waiting for an 05? Seems there is not much info other than conjecture on the 05's.

Re: 03 vs. 04 Differences

The amount of difference depends on which sedan version your looking for. If your considering AWD, it wasn't available in '03. Heated seats and mirrors are std. in '04. If your considering a 6 speed, it has a limiled slip differential in '04. For colors, they dropped the green and added diamond graphite and the dark blue. For Ohio, you should really consider the G35x; we have it and love it. They also changed the CD changer in '04, because of problems with the old one.
No actual word on the '05s, except rumors about an upgraded interior????

Thanks for everyone's info and input.

I am leaning towards a 6MT so I would definitely want the limited slip diff. With the miserable gas mileage the G gets in general, at least the 6MT gets you a few extra mpg. I've always driven a stick but was considering going auto because I had knee surgery two years ago and couldn't drive my car for about 3 months. I'm also in Ohio and would need the bun warmers.

But the X is out of the question, I don't want the extra weight or the fuel mileage penalty. RWD does fine in the winter if you get a decent set of dedicated snows. It makes an AMAZING difference.
